New Blocks
Today I bought 2 packages of sponges for $1 each. They each contained 10 sponges so that is 20 sponges for $2. When we got home I cut the sponges up. Yep, you heard me. I didn't buy them for cleaning and when Brogan saw what I was doing she asked why I was cutting up her sponges. She thought I bought them for her to paint with. Ummm, yeah, ok, I don't know where that came from?!
I cut one package long ways into three pieces and the other short ways into 5 pieces. Why you ask? Or maybe not but since you are reading this I am going to tell you anyway...
To make these building blocks...
I noticed Rylen isn't playing with the wooden blocks as much as he once was and I saw something like this somewhere not to long ago. I thought it would be fun for him to play with something a little different and it would give me an extra activity to keep him occupied once we start school. I was right! They were fun! What was even more fun you ask? That Brogan and Christian had just as much fun playing with them. It was even neater to see how they each played with them a little different.
I think it might be the best $2 ever spent on sponges!
